Introduction to Health and Safety Coaching
Health and safety coaching is a process that involves guiding and supporting individuals in developing the skills and knowledge needed to work safely. Effective health and safety coaching strategies are essential for creating a safe working environment and reducing the risk of accidents. By using coaching techniques, mentors can help individuals identify hazards, assess risks, and develop strategies for mitigating them.

Key Principles of Effective Health and Safety Coaching
Effective health and safety coaching involves several key principles, including establishing a positive and supportive relationship, setting clear goals and objectives, and providing regular feedback and guidance. Mentors should also be aware of the importance of active listening, empathy, and open communication. By following these principles, mentors can create a safe and supportive learning environment that encourages individuals to take an active role in their own learning and development.

Coaching Models and Theories
There are several coaching models and theories that can be applied to health and safety coaching, including the GROW model, the OSI model, and the transtheoretical model. These models provide a framework for understanding the coaching process and can help mentors develop a structured approach to coaching.
